3. Segment Your Customers
Segmenting your customers is a vital strategy in CRM that gives you the power to group your audience based on specific criteria, paving the way for more targeted marketing efforts and heightened customer satisfaction.
By grasping the unique needs of each segment, you can tailor your communications and offerings to elevate the customer experience. Employing various methods for effective customer segmentation can significantly enhance this tailored approach.
Demographics such as age, gender, location, and income level often play a crucial role in identifying distinct customer groups. Analyzing purchasing behavior, including purchase frequency and average order value, provides valuable insights into customer preferences and spending habits.
Engagement levels, encompassing interactions across various channels like social media and email, further unveil essential information about customer interest and loyalty.
By implementing these segmentation strategies, you not only foster more effective customer relationship management (CRM) processes but also enhance personalized marketing efforts, ultimately leading to increased customer loyalty and long-term business success.

7. Collect and Utilize Customer Feedback
Collecting and utilizing customer feedback is crucial for elevating your CRM goals and strategies. By actively seeking input from your customers, you can better understand their needs and preferences, ultimately leading to enhanced service and product offerings.
To gather this vital information, you can employ various methods such as online surveys, in-person interviews, and social media polls. Each of these approaches provides unique insights into customer sentiments.
Once you’ve collected the feedback, analyzing it through CRM reports is essential. These reports unveil trends and highlight areas that require attention. This systematic analysis not only showcases what your customers appreciate but also uncovers potential pain points.
Importantly, acting on the feedback you ve gathered improves your product offerings and fortifies customer relationships. When customers see that their opinions are valued and considered, it fosters a stronger bond between them and your brand.

What Are the Common Mistakes to Avoid in CRM?
Avoiding common mistakes in CRM implementation is crucial for maximizing the effectiveness of your customer relationship management strategies. Key pitfalls include neglecting user training, failing to maintain data integrity, and not regularly updating your CRM systems to adapt to evolving business needs.
To truly harness the power of your CRM system, it s essential to prioritize ongoing training for your teams. Many employees might not fully utilize the features at their disposal, leading to significant underperformance.
Ensuring that the data entered into the system is accurate and up-to-date is vital. Outdated or incorrect data can jeopardize customer interactions and your decision-making processes. Regular CRM audits allow you to identify gaps and inconsistencies, while timely system updates ensure alignment with emerging market trends.

How Can a Business Measure the Success of Their CRM Strategy?
Measuring the success of your CRM strategy is essential for understanding its impact on customer relationships and overall business performance. By analyzing key sales metrics and customer satisfaction levels, you can assess the effectiveness of your CRM initiatives and make informed adjustments.
It’s vital to explore various metrics and KPIs that offer deeper insights into this performance. For example, evaluating customer retention rates can reveal how effectively your strategy fosters loyalty, while tracking sales growth provides a clear view of revenue enhancement over time.
Collecting feedback is invaluable for capturing real-time customer sentiment. By leveraging in-depth CRM reports, you can identify trends, pinpoint areas for improvement, and cultivate a culture of continuous enhancement. These actions lead to better customer relationships and increased profits!
